Samantha Mayes

This award is presented to Samantha Mayes for selection as: LTC Support Employee of the Month—September 2010. Sam has distinguished herself as a critical member of the long term care team whose “customer first” attitude and flexibility ranks as among the best. She eagerly takes on new opportunities to attend to any resident or family concern. Sam might be asked to be freshened up a resident room for a sudden new admission. She may be asked to drop what she is doing to help look for an article of clothing or a bathroom needs immediate attention--now.

Samantha willingly transfers to different departments and changes duty hours to accommodate our needs. She is always available to help paint doors after hours or help recondition resident rooms so that they are quickly ready for a new admission. She understands the value of a great first impression and does everything in her power with make moving in and living here a good experience. She is a person who simply flies under the radar. She provides a steady influence on the organization. She is an example of “Servant Leadership"—rooms get thoroughly cleaned, messes cleaned up, laundry gets done residents are happier and families more satisfied.

Samantha serves as a worthy role model for all who promote “Person Centered Care” and strive to be the very best! Her attention to detail, high standards of quality, character, honesty, attention to safety, “customer service” attitude, communication skill and desire to be “Simply the Best,” brings great credit to herself and contributes to the evolving tradition of excellence at Pratt Rehabilitation and Residence Center.
